The cryptocurrency market operates 24 hours a day, seven days a week, across numerous global exchanges and trading platforms. Price discovery for any digital asset occurs through the interaction of buy and sell orders across these various venues, with significant variation in pricing between platforms due to differences in liquidity, trading volume, and regional market dynamics.
Obtaining accurate cryptocurrency pricing information requires understanding where such data originates and how it can be verified. Major cryptocurrency data aggregators including CoinMarketCap, CoinGecko, and TradingView compile pricing information from numerous exchanges, averaging or weighting prices based on trading volume to provide composite market rates. However, the accuracy and completeness of data varies considerably between different digital assets.
For any cryptocurrency, particularly those with lower trading volumes or greater market volatility, prices may vary substantially between different exchange listing venues. This variation occurs because individual exchanges maintain separate order books, and trading activity across these venues may be limited. When considering any cryptocurrency investment, obtaining pricing data from multiple independent sources provides more comprehensive market perspective.
Blockchain explorers serve as authoritative sources for verifying cryptocurrency transaction activity and blockchain health. These tools allow anyone to examine the public ledger, confirming that a cryptocurrency actually operates on a functional blockchain with genuine transaction activity. The presence of regular on-chain activity provides fundamental confirmation beyond price data alone.

Market capitalization represents a fundamental metric calculated by multiplying the current price by the circulating supply of tokens. However, this calculation requires accurate supply data, which may prove difficult to verify for lesser-known cryptocurrencies. Some projects have faced controversy over token supply manipulation or misleadingCirculating supply metrics, making independent verification essential.
Trading volume indicates the level of market activity and liquidity surrounding any cryptocurrency. Higher trading volumes generally indicate greater market interest and easier ability to execute trades without significant price impact. Low trading volume cryptocurrencies may experience substantial price volatility when even modest trading activity occurs.

Technical analysis involves examination of historical price patterns and trading volume to identify potential market trends. Chart analysis employs various indicators including moving averages, relative strength indicators, and Bollinger bands to identify potential support and resistance levels. However, cryptocurrency markets demonstrate relatively limited historical data compared to traditional financial instruments.
Price charting for cryptocurrency analysis typically employs similar methodologies to traditional financial markets while acknowledging unique market characteristics. Many traders utilize multiple time frames simultaneously, examining hourly, daily, and weekly charts to identify trends across different scales. Support and resistance levels represent price points where buying or selling pressure has historically emerged.
Volume analysis confirms the strength of price movements, with substantial volume accompanying price changes suggesting greater sustainability than price movements with minimal trading activity. Volume spikes during price movements often indicate heightened market interest, whether driven by genuine demand or speculative activity.
All cryptocurrency investments carry substantial risk requiring careful consideration. Price volatility in cryptocurrency markets significantly exceeds traditional financial instrument volatility, with dramatic price swings occurring over short time periods representing common market behavior. This volatility can result in substantial losses as well as gains.
Regulatory uncertainty represents an ongoing consideration for cryptocurrency markets. Different jurisdictions maintain varying regulatory approaches to cryptocurrency classification and treatment, with regulatory changes capable of significantly impacting market perceptions and functionality. Monitoring regulatory developments provides important context for market analysis.
Technical risk encompasses potential vulnerabilities in cryptocurrency protocols or exchanges. Exchange hacks have resulted in substantial losses historically, while smart contract vulnerabilities in various blockchain projects have created significant investor losses. Diversification across multiple storage solutions and careful exchange selection represents prudent risk management.
